A dike located 4 km NNW of the town of Waidhofen and 7 km SSW of Karlstein dike.

Mineral List


7 valid minerals.

Detailed Mineral List:

'Amphibole Supergroup'
Formula: AB2C5((Si,Al,Ti)8O22)(OH,F,Cl,O)2
Baotite
Formula: Ba4(Ti,Nb,W)8O16(SiO3)4Cl
Magnesio-arfvedsonite
Formula: {Na}{Na2}{Mg4Fe3+}(Si8O22)(OH)2
Microcline
Formula: K(AlSi3O8)
Quartz
Formula: SiO2
Richterite
Formula: Na(NaCa)Mg5(Si8O22)(OH)2
Riebeckite
Formula: ◻[Na2][Fe2+3Fe3+2]Si8O22(OH)2
Titanite
Formula: CaTi(SiO4)O
